An added reward for the three top (Continued on Page 4) Ames-Stanford Monitor Checks Scientists from the Stanford Un- iverstiy School of Medicine and NASA-Ames successfully tested a new application of sonar (often called ultrasound} that can pry out secrets about the functioning of the human heart. The new use of sonar,reported recently at the meeting of the Amer- loan Coltege of Cardiology, New Orleans, can providefundamentals of the heartbeat and bloodcircula- tion heretofore unobtainable without passing a catheter ( a longthintube) into one of the heart chambers. That procedure,known as car- diac catheterization, requires many hours and the patient is usually hos- pitalized. Additional laboriouspro- cedure s involve the taking of X-rays and bloodsamplings. By contrast, ultrasound studies of the heartcan be done by a well- trainedperson in the physician’s office or at the patient’s bedside in a matterof minutes. The technique can be applied as a screening pro- cedure for patientswith known or suspected heartdisease. And it can be used to monitor precisely the heart’s healing process in patients External Sonar Heart Funtions recovering from open heart surgery or from a heartattack. Unlikestandardmonitoring de- vines, sonar measures precisely the amountof blood which ispumped out of the heartateachcontractionofthe heart muscle.It also measures the heartsize and the backward flow of blood which indicates that thepatient has a defective heart valve. The Stanford and Ames re- searchers conducted sonar studies in 51 patients undergoing standard catheterization. Their findings, oh- rained by ultrasound,correlated "reasonably welP’ with the degree of heart diesase detected by the standard method, they reported. ]?he work began as a result of interest by the Ames Biotechnology Divisionin ultrasonics as one of several techniques for usingexter- nal instrumentation for medical re- search during manned spaceflights, and coincided withinterest in ultra- sonics at Stanford. President Nixon’s Statement On Goals of Space ProgramEd. Note:

The following is the statement in its entirety madeSunday, March 7, by President Nixon on the future of

the space program.

"Over the last decade, the principal goal of our nation’s spaceprogram has been the Moon. By the end of that decade men from

our planet had traveled to the Moon on four oceasstens and twicethey had walked on its surface. With these unforgettable experi-ences, we have gained a new perspective of ourselves and our

world."l believe these accomplishments should help usgain a new per-

spective of our space program as well. Having completed that longstride into the future which has been our objective for the past

decade, we must now define new goals which make sense for theseventies. We must build on the successes of the past, always

reaching out for new aeheivements. But we must also recognizethat many critical problems here on this planet make high priority

demands on our attention and our resources. By no means should,we allow our space program to stagnate. But--with the entire futureand the entire universe before us--we should not try to do every-thing at once. Our approach to space must continue to be bold--butit must also be balanced.

"When this administration came into office, there were no clea}’,comprehensive plans for our space program after the first Apollo

landing. To help remedy this situation, t established in Februaryof 1969 a Space Task Group, headed bythe Vice President, to studypossibilities for the future ofthatprogram. Their report was pre-sented to me in September. After reviewing that report and con-

sidering our national priorities, I have reached a number of con-clusions concerning the future pace and direction of the nation’s

space efforts. The budget recommendations which 1 have sent to theCongress for fiscal year 1971 are based on these conclusions,

THREE GENERAL P:URPOSES

"In my judgment, three general purposes should guide our spaceprogram. One purpose is exploration. From time immemorial, man

has insisted on venturing into the unknown despite his inability topredict precisely the value of any given exploration. He has been

willing to take risks, willing tobe surprised,willing to adapt to newexperiences. Man has come to feel that such quests are worthwhilein and of themselves--for they represent one way in which he ex-

pands his vision and expresses the human spirit. A great nationmust always be an exploring nation if it wishes to remain great,

*’A second purpose of our space program is scientific knowl-

edge--a greater systematic understanding about ourselves and ouruniverse. With each of our spaceventureg, man’s total informationabout nature has been dramatically expanded; the human race wasable to learn more about the Moon and Mars in a few hours lastsummer than had been learned in all the centuries that had gone

before, The people who perform this important work are notonly those who walk in spaeesuits while millions watch or thosewho launch powerful rockets in a burst of flame. Much of our

scientific progress comes in laboratories and offices, wherededicated, inquiring men and women decipher new facts and addthem to old ones in ways which reveal new truths. The abilities of

these scientists constitute one of our most valuable national re-sources. I believe that our space program should help thesepeople in their work and should be attentive to their suggestions.

"A third purpose of the United States space effort is thepractical application--turning the lessons we learn in space to the

early benefit of life on Earth. Examplesof such lessons are mani-fold; they range from new medical insights to new methods of com-munications, from better weather forecasts to new managementtechniques and new ways of providing energy, But these lessons

will not apply themselves; we must make a concerted effort to seethat the results of our space research are used to the maximum

advantage of the human community.

A CONTINUING PROCESS

"We must see our space then, not only as an adventureof teda but also asaninvestment in tomorrow. We did not ~ to the

Moon merelyfor the sportofit. To be sure, those undertakings haveprovided an exciting adventure for all mankind and we are proud thatit was our nation that met this challenge. But the most importantthing about man’s first footsteps on the Moon is what they promise

for the future."We must realize that space activities will be a part of our

lives for the rest of time. We must think of them as part of a con-

tinuing process--one which will go on day in and day out, year in and

year out--and not as a series of separate leaps, each requiring a mas-sive concentration of energy and will and accomplished on a crashtimetable, our space program should not be planned in a rigid man-ner, decade by decade, but on a continuing flexible basis, one which

takes into account our changingneeds and our expanding knowledge."We must also realize that space expenditures must take their

proper place within a rigorous system of national priorities. What

we do in space from here on in must become a normal and regularpart of our national life and must therefore be planned in con-junction with all of the other undertakings whiehare also important

to us. The space budget which I have sent to Congress for fiscalyear 1971 is lower than the budget for fiscal year 1970, a conditionwhich reflects the fiscal constraints under which we presently

operate and the competing demands of other programs. I am con-fident, however, that the funding 1 have proposed will allow our spaceprogram to nmke steady and impressive progress.

SIX SPECIFIC OBJECTIVES

"With these general considerations in mind, 1 have concludedthat our space program should work toward the following specificobjectives:

1. We should continue to explore the Moon. Future Apollomanned lunar landings will be spaced so as to maximize our sci-entific return from each mission, always providing, of course, forthe safety of those who undertake these ventures. Our decisions

about manned and unmanned lunar voyages beyond the Apollo pro-gram will be based on the results of these missions.

2. We should move ahead with bold exploration of the planetsand the universe. In the next few years, scientific satellites ofmany types will be launched rote Earth orbit to bring us new infor-mation about the universe, the solar system, and even our own

planet. Duringthenextdecade,wewillalso launch unmanned space-craft to all planets of our solar system, including an unmannedvehicle which will be sent to land on Mars and to investigate its

surface, in the late 1970s, the "Grand Tour" missions will studythe mysterious outer planets of the solar system--Jupiter, Saturn,Uranus, Neptune, and Pluto. The positions of the planets at that

time will give us an unique opportunity to launch missions whichcan visit several of them on a single flight of over three billionmiles. Preparations for this program will beginin 1972. There is

one major but longer range goal we should keep in mind as weproceed with our exploration of the planets. As a part of this

program we will eventually send men to explore the planet Mars.3. We should work to reduce substantially the cost of space

operations. Our present rocket technology will provide a reliablelaunch capability for some time. But as we build for the longer-

range future, we must devise less costly andless complicated waysof transporting payloads into space. Such a capability--designedso that it will be suitable for a wide range of scientific, defense andcommercial uses--can help us realize important economies in allaspects of our space program. We are currently examining in

greater detail the feasibility of re-usable space shuttles as one wayof achieving this objective.

4. We should seek to extend man’s capability to live and workin space. The experimental space station (XSS}--a large orbitingworkshop--will be an Important part of this effort. We are nowbuilding such a station--using systems originally developed for the

Apollo program--and plan to begin using itfor operational missionsin the next few years, We expeetthat men will be working in space

for months at a time during the coming decade.5. We should encourage greater international cooperation in

space, in my address to the United Nations last September, 1 indt-~’ated that the United States will take concrete steps

PRESIDENT NIXON’S STATEMENT(Continued from Page 2)

internationalizing man’s epic venture into space--an adventure that

belongs not to one nation but toall mankind.’ I believe that both theadventures and the applications of space missions should be sharedby all peoples. Our progress will be faster and our accomplishments

will be greater if nations will join together in this effort, both in con-tributing the resources and in enjoying the benefits. Unmanned sci-entific payloads from other nations already make use of our spacelaunch capability on a cost-shared basis; we look forward to the daywhen these arrangements can be extended to larger applications

satellites and astronaut crews. The administrator of NASA re-cently met with the space authorities of Western Europe, Canada,

Japan and Australia in an effort to find ways in which we can co-operate more effectively in space. We have much to learn aboutwhat man can and cannot do in space. On the basis of our experi-

ence with the XSS, we will decide when and how to develop longer-lived space stations. Flexible, long-lived space station modules

could provide a multi-purpose space platform for the longer-rangefuture and ulti~mtely become a building block for nmnned inter-planetary travel.

6. We should hasten and expand the practical applications of

space technology. The development of Earth resources satellites--platforms which can help in such varied tasks as surveying crops,locating mineral deposits and measuring water resources--willenable us to assess our environment and use our resources more

effectively. We should continue to pursue other applicattens of

space-related technology in a wide variety of fields, includingmeteorology, communications, navigation, air traffic control,education and national defense. The veryaetof reaching into spacecan help man improve the quality of life on Earth.

"It is important, I believe, that the spaeeprogram of the UnitedSlates meet these six objectives. A program which achieves these

goals will be a balanced space program, one which will extend our

Capabilities and knowledge and one which will put our new learningto Work for the immediate benefit of all people.

NEW HISTORIC ERA

"As we enter a new decade, we are conscious of the fact thatman is also entering a new historic era. For the first time, he hasreached beyond his planet; for the rest of time, we will think of

ourselves as men from the planet Earth. It is my hope that as wego forward with our space program, we can plan and work in a wayWhich makes us proud beth of theplanet from which we come and ofOur ability to travel beyond it."

:SONAR MONITOR{Continued from Page 1)

2qedicine, and Dr. Donald C. Harri-son, associate professor and chief of

cardiology at Stanford. Workingwith them on the project is Dr.

Harold Sandier, chief of the Bio-

medical Research Branch at Ames.The Stanford work is supported

by grants from Ames, the NationalInstitutes of Health and the Ameri-

can Heart Association.

NASA is seeking devices tn col-lect and record i~ffermation on hu-man heart action during space flights,

according to Dr. Sandler. Now thatthe use of sonar in heartmonitoring

has proved its value, work will beginto build ultrasound devices smallenough to be carried in orbitingspace laboratorms.

In addition, scientists will studythe use of computers for storage,

retrieval and instant interpretationof ultrasound recordings receivedon Earth.

The instrumentation work will bedone by researchers at Ames.

Testing of the new devices inhumanpatients will be conducted by Dr.Harrison and his associates at Stan-

ford.The sonar recordings on heart

patients in the recent Stanford study

were made by using a commerciallyavailable machine which emits andreceives high-frequency soundwaves.

As sonic impulses were bounced

against front and rear walls of theheart, they were recorded and con-verted into electrical signals whichwere displayed on a television

screen.

From the patterns of ultrasonic

echoes, taken when the heart is re-laxed and when it contracts the re-searchers developed a formula en-abling them to calculate preciselythe volume of blood ejected by" the

heart, and also determine thepresence of abnormalities.

Dr. Harrison said that from amedical standpoint the technique is

promising and warrents further in-

vestigation to refine it "because it ispainless, simple and safer, and lesscostly to the patient than present

mehtods."Ultrasound is also being used at

Stanford to detect heart changes thatlead to early rejection in heart

transplant patients.

visual and motion simulation tech-nology conference was held last week(March 16-18) at Cape Canaveral

Florida. Sponsored by the ArnericanInstitute for Aeronautics and Astro-nautics (AIAA) the conference wasorganized into four technical ses-sions and a panel discussion.

Visual and motion simulation, as

it is known today, has only beenpos-sible during the past dozen or soyears. It required the developmentof high speed digital computers, ex-panded analog computers, and the

growth of the television industry toprovide the capability Lo simulatethe necessary aircraft, missile, andspacecraft characteristics. With

this in mind the A1AA Conferencewas organized to provide informa-tion on the latest developments in

visual and motion simulation. Thefour technical sessions were: Ses-sion 1, "Flight SimuLation-Experi-

ence and Needs;" Session II,"Motion Cues in Flight SimuLation;"Session III, "Validation of SimulatorCues;" and Session IV, "SimulatorHardware Development." At the

first session Ames research sci-

entist Donald C. Dust, SimulationExperzments Branch. presented a

Television as a Means of Providing

Visual Cues in Simulation." Thispaper describes the equipment and

techniques used at Ames to providevisual cues and discusses the ne-

cessity for their use during certainparts of the flight profile, such asduring flare and touchdown.

At the second session John D.

Stewart, a research scientist in theMan-Machine Integration Branch,gave a paper entitled "Implicationsof Some Recent Studies of Human

Perception of Angualr AccelerationtoMotion Simulation." His paperwasa presentation of data on humansubjective response to angular ac-celeration collected on the Ames

Man-Carrying Rotation Device andthe implicatmns of these data to the

perceptual system and to motion

simulation.The Flight Simulator for Ad-

vanced Aircraft (FSAA}, the newestand most sophisticated piloted mo-tion simulator at Ames, was dis-cussed in detail at the final sessionby research scientist Joseph J.Zuccaro, Simulation Experiments

Branch. This simulator’s motion

Ames ResearchersJohn Dimeff, Chief of the Instru-

mentation Division, and Jack M.Pope of the Electronics Research

Branch, were surprised and pleasedlast week when they each receivedaletter from the White House signed

by the President of the United Statescommending them for their develop-ment of a breathing sensor to moni-tor windpipe obstructions in personswho have undergone tracheotomies.

In the letter President Nixoncited the two men for their work andsaid, "I understand that your are re-sponsible for this important inven-tion, which is expected to enablemany patients to recover from sur-

gery at home instead of in hospitals."It is a great pleasure to com-

mend you for your excellent work and

to wish you continued success intheyear s ahead."

The letter from the President to

the two Ames researchers is the re-sult of a program to recognize out-standing contributions made to the

general improvement of life in the

United States.

DIRECTOR’S ANNUAL REPORT" TO CENTER STAFFEd. Note:

The following is the annual report in its entirety aspresented by Dr. Hans Mark, Ames Director, on Friday,

March 20."This meeting with you is intended as a progress report at the

start of my sophmore year at the Center. The past year has beenan eventful one for me, and I am grateful for the support I havereceived from all of you. I continueto be impressed with the intell-igence and the energy with which you go about your work.

"In looking back at the pastyear, perhaps the most interesting in-cident was the circulation of the rumor a few months ago that the

Center would be closed. Since we are still here, 1 am reminded ofthe statement Ernest Hemingway made after he was reported to have

been killed in anair crash in Africa. After being rescued, he said

that ’Reports of my recent demise are highIy exaggerated’. I ampleased to say that the same is true for our Center.

"However, l think there is a lesson that we should all draw fromthis incident. As you may know, a few years after Hemingway’s

African accident he did die. He committed suicide, Institutionssuch as our Center can also commit suicide by net responding to"

challenges when they arise and by not maintaining the high qualityof fundamental research work being done. I believe that no federal

research laboratory should consider itself as possessing a guaran-teed lease on life. Research laboratories must continue to performvaluable functions if they are to survive. So-called unique equipment

is not enough. The U, S. Naval Radiologicat Defense Laboratory,which was closed last year, had an excellent equipment plant butwhen the laboratory did not adapt quickly enough to new missions it

was closed. It is the people working in the laboratory and the ideas

they generate that, in the long term, determine whether the in-stitution is viable or not. I am sure that you all understand thispoint and as a consequence, no grass will grow under our feet.

ACHIEVEMENTS

"Before 1 become entirely engrossed in morbid speculations, letme outline a few of the important successful achievements of the

past year. The Flight Simulator for Advanced Aircraft is nowworking and is beginning to be used for research programs. Weare looking forward to an arrangement with the Federal Aviation

Administration whereby some of their people will come to Ames to

work with us on the FSAA on apermanent basis. 1 am also pleasedto report that one of the first research projects on the FSAA wasan effort involving a strong element of international collaboration.This program dealt with the simulation of the Concords which, asyou know~ is a joint British-French effortto construct a supersonic

transport airplane. The lunar magnetometer for Apollo 12 providedone of the most important and unexpected scientific results of themission. The magnetic field measured on the lunar surface at theApollo 12 site was considerably larger than expected. When com-

pared with magnetic measurements made from lunar orbit, thisresult seems to indicate that the field measured on the surface may

be a local phenomenon. As a resultof the Apollo 12 flight a smallerhand-held magnetometer will be employed by the Apollo 14 astro-nauts to make a magnetic area survey of the Apollo 14 landing site.This incident illustrates that in spite oftbe enormous complexity of

an Apollo mission we are flexible enough to introduce a new ex-

periment when demanded by the scientific questions to be answered.Finally the analysis of the lunar samples has been an exciting pre-occupation for a number of Ames scientists. Although the resultsare negative both in terms oft he chemical evolution and the life form

detection experiment they are, nevertheless, important because ofthe care and precision employed by the principal investigators in

obtaining the results. As a resultofthis care. Ames scientists areable to place much lower limits on the presence of certain com-pounds of importance to life forms than other investigators. The

list of achievements byCenter scientists is. of course, much longer.I have merely picked three representative samples to illustrate our

vitality, and I apologize to those of you who are not included in thellst.

PROBLEMS

" I would rather spend the remainder of the time here in discussingthe problems 1 see in the future and to discuss with you some of the

;s we do to solve the. When I at this same time

last year I cited the enormous impact of long range air transpor-tation on our civilization. In the past three or four months manyof us have been involved in trying to determine whether our aero-nautical technology could have an equal or even greater impact onshort-haul air transportation. This question is a very difficult and

subtle one. There is a constant interplay between the recognition ofa need and the development of a technology. It is a little bit similarto the question of what comes first: the chicken or the egg. Do youwait until a need is obvious and then develop the technology or do youwork on technoto{O’ hoping that the needs will appear? We are

working very hard at the moment to assess the national needs inshort-haul air transportation. I have a very strong feeling thatrequirements will be defined and that the need for new types ofshort-haul aircraft will become quickly apparent. Fortunately,because of the work of the Center’s Advanced Aircraft ProgramOffice the Center is in a very good position to take the lead in the

development of these new aircraft.FUTURE DEVELOPMENTS

" Let me now turn to some other important future developments.As you probably allknowwe areacquiringa large new C-141 airplanefor the airborne telescope. There is little question in my mind that

this flying observatory will be a uniquely important national facility.

Infrared astronomy will be the primary mission of this observatory,and we have good reason to believe that this region of the electro-magnetic spectrum may be the most important one in the astronomy

of the next dacade. I believe that the understanding nf Seyfert

galaxies and quasars both of which are exceedingly energeticsources and also very rich in infrared emission will have profoundcosmological consequences, in addition to its scientific value, the

airborne observatory may also be used as an administrative testingground for the operation of national facilities by NASA Centers and

perhaps even as a prototype for the future operation of s spacestation by NASA.

"The Pioneer program which represents man’s first attempt to ex-

plore planets beyond Mars is well on its way. We are on a very tightschedule and are beginning to grapple with some of the problems that

follow as a consequence."It is of the utmostimportancethatweperform the Pioneer F and

G missions successfully. Our ability to obtain important futurespace missions depends crucially on the success of this effort,

" In the biological sciences we have continued and expanded our in-terest in flying life detection experiments. This is clearly an im-

portant and most interesting scientific activity. We must do what-ever we can to see to it that the Viking mission to Mars is success-

ful. We are also working on the problem of developing the flightprogram for space biology. Here also critical thinking and boldimagination are required.

"I have every hope that Ames scientists will find ways of contribu-

ting to the Agency’s earth resources program. We now have acommittee which is engaged inpreparing a final report on the nature

of our participation in this field. The report is due next week, andI hope very much that some of the recommendations in the report

can be implemented.

ADMINISTRATIVE CHANGES

Once again, I have not been able to give a complete list offuture prohiem areas. I have simply chosen a sample of these

which are probably the most important. In addition to the technicalproblems there have been a number of administrative changes inthe past year. The most important of these is the establishment

of the Directorate of Research Support with a mission of providingthe technical services necessary for us to fulfill our research ob-jectives. In the past year, we have organized program offices to

lead our efforts in the Space Shuttle and Space Station programs.

This method of organization is bethgtried to respond to new Agencyprograms in a rapid and, hopefully, effeetiveway. I expect that bothof these program offices will draw on the resources of our morediscipline oriented line organizations for support. We are now inthe of our and will modify

NASA TravelingSpace Exhibit

Ames employees arc invited to

view the NASA traveling space ex-hibit on Saturday, March 28, from

I0 a.m. to 4:30 p.m. at the hostorganization, Lockheed Missiles andSpace Company, Sunnyvale. The,,Craftsman Ship" is partofanation

wide effort to encourage qualityworkmanship in the production of thenation’s space vehicles.

The message oftheexhibit is that

each person associated with theApollo program bears a respon-sibility for the security of the as-tronaut’s lives andtha success of theApollo mission.

The "Craftsman Ship" is a van

equipped with a variety of spaceageillustrations and materials. Viewerssee pictures of the Americanastro-haul team and a space suitof the type

worn by astronauts.A special display includes some

of the 300 metal alloys and materials:that go into the Saturn V and Apollospacecraft.

Another display demonstrateshow solar cells generate electricityin space. The van also has a cutaway

liquid propellant space engine fromthe Saturn V Rocket and a liquid ox-ygen tank from the Apollo Space-craft.

Other displays show how thespacecraft and launch vehicle are

tested before going to Kennedy SpaceCenter for launching. Working mod-els of vital valves in the Apollo

V~ as well as models of spaceare also on display.
